Palermo is a crossroads of cultures — Norman, Arab, and baroque layers stacked along the Cassaro, street food sizzling in three historic markets, and the sea never far away. Cassaro and the Cathedral: the old axis

Meet at Quattro Canti, walk Via Maqueda to the Cathedral, and loop back through the side lanes. The axis is public and easy to navigate, so a short first date can stretch into the evening without a transfer.

Kalsa: galleries, squares, and aperitivo

Pair the GAM with Piazza Magione and the Foro Italico edge, then choose an aperitivo as the sea breeze picks up. The quarter mixes art and open squares — a good rain-proof second date.

Politeama and Libertà: elegant streets and opera nights

Stroll the nineteenth-century boulevards from Politeama to the English Garden, with the opera house as the evening anchor. It suits a dressed-up date — check the theatre programme on the official site.

Spring: markets and mosaic hours

Walk Ballarò in mild air and pair it with the Palatine Chapel mosaics before summer crowds. Terraces in the Kalsa open up — book chapel tickets for the hours you want.

Summer: sea mornings and evening-only city

Swim at Mondello in the morning, then date in the city only after the heat breaks — Foro Italico at sunset, Kalsa aperitivo late. Carry water and sun protection everywhere.

Autumn: soft light and returning culture

Return to the GAM and the Norman Palace as temperatures fall, and walk Monte Pellegrino in clear air. Autumn seas stay swimmable early on — check bus schedules for the bay.

Winter: mild city and opera season

Use Palermo’s mild winter for the Cassaro axis, long market lunches, and opera evenings. Rain is brief — keep the chapel or the GAM as the covered core of the plan.

Free and affordable date routes

  1. 01

    Foro Italico seafront promenade

    Walk the free palm-lined promenade from the Kalsa to the port with the sea alongside. Benches and lawns throughout, cafés optional, and sunset timing free of charge.

  2. 02

    Piazza Marina — Giardino Garibaldi loop

    Loop the square with its giant ficus trees and the Garibaldi garden, then drift toward the Cala marina. Shaded, free, and easy to shorten to half an hour.

  3. 03

    Monte Pellegrino sanctuary route

    Ride up, walk the free sanctuary terraces above the city and the port, and loop back. Apart from the bus fare, the panorama route costs nothing — bring water and daylight.

First-date tips for Palermo

  • 01

    Visit markets in the morning with small cash — stalls taste best early and crowds stay thinner.

  • 02

    Respect midday closures — plan church and chapel interiors around them, not against them.

  • 03

    Check bus times for Mondello and Monte Pellegrino before promising the coast or the mountain.

  • 04

    Carry water and sun protection — Palermo’s heat lingers and shade is uneven in the old town.
